一种参数化轻量化涡轮盘结构的CAD/CAE集成方法

基金项目: 航空发动机复杂系统安全性教育部创新团队(IRT0905)

A parametric lightweight turbine disk structure CAD/CAE integration method

  • 摘要: 针对一种轻量化涡轮盘结构的特点,分析了参数化CAD/CAE集成过程的文件与输入参数的关联性.编写C/C++程序,利用UG/OPEN API实现参数化建模,通过修改脚本并基于单向流固耦合算法有序调用CAE软件执行脚本的方式实现关联文件与输入参数关联,从而实现参数化涡轮盘CAD/CAE过程自动集成.程序运行效果显示,相比人工执行同样的一次CAD/CAE流程,该方法至少要快54min,说明了该方法有效提高了轻量化涡轮盘的设计分析效率.
